Re: [alsa-devel] [PATCH linux-next v2 9/9] ASoC: rsnd: add busif property to dai stream

2018-10-09 Thread Kuninori Morimoto
Hi Jiada > >> 1ch:  (tdm_slots < 4) Basic mode, (tdm_slots >= 4) TDM Split mode > >> 2ch: (2 <= tdm_slots < 8) Basic mode, (tdm_slots >= 8) TDM Ex-Split mode > >> 4ch: (4 <= tdm_slots < 8) Basic mode, (tdm_slots >= 8) TDM Ex-Split mode > >> 6ch: (6 <= tdm_slots < 8) Basic mode, (tdm_slots == 8)

Re: [alsa-devel] [PATCH linux-next v2 9/9] ASoC: rsnd: add busif property to dai stream

2018-10-09 Thread Kuninori Morimoto
Hi Jiada > >> 1ch:  (tdm_slots < 4) Basic mode, (tdm_slots >= 4) TDM Split mode > >> 2ch: (2 <= tdm_slots < 8) Basic mode, (tdm_slots >= 8) TDM Ex-Split mode > >> 4ch: (4 <= tdm_slots < 8) Basic mode, (tdm_slots >= 8) TDM Ex-Split mode > >> 6ch: (6 <= tdm_slots < 8) Basic mode, (tdm_slots == 8)

Re: [alsa-devel] [PATCH linux-next v2 9/9] ASoC: rsnd: add busif property to dai stream

2018-10-09 Thread Jiada Wang
Hi Morimoto-san Thanks for your feedback On 2018/10/09 16:47, Kuninori Morimoto wrote: Hi Jiada Thanks for your feedback 1ch:  (tdm_slots < 4) Basic mode, (tdm_slots >= 4) TDM Split mode 2ch: (2 <= tdm_slots < 8) Basic mode, (tdm_slots >= 8) TDM Ex-Split mode 4ch: (4 <= tdm_slots < 8) Basic

Re: [alsa-devel] [PATCH linux-next v2 9/9] ASoC: rsnd: add busif property to dai stream

2018-10-09 Thread Jiada Wang
Hi Morimoto-san Thanks for your feedback On 2018/10/09 16:47, Kuninori Morimoto wrote: Hi Jiada Thanks for your feedback 1ch:  (tdm_slots < 4) Basic mode, (tdm_slots >= 4) TDM Split mode 2ch: (2 <= tdm_slots < 8) Basic mode, (tdm_slots >= 8) TDM Ex-Split mode 4ch: (4 <= tdm_slots < 8) Basic

Re: [alsa-devel] [PATCH linux-next v2 9/9] ASoC: rsnd: add busif property to dai stream

2018-10-09 Thread Kuninori Morimoto
Hi Jiada Thanks for your feedback > 1ch:  (tdm_slots < 4) Basic mode, (tdm_slots >= 4) TDM Split mode > 2ch: (2 <= tdm_slots < 8) Basic mode, (tdm_slots >= 8) TDM Ex-Split mode > 4ch: (4 <= tdm_slots < 8) Basic mode, (tdm_slots >= 8) TDM Ex-Split mode > 6ch: (6 <= tdm_slots < 8) Basic mode,

Re: [alsa-devel] [PATCH linux-next v2 9/9] ASoC: rsnd: add busif property to dai stream

2018-10-09 Thread Kuninori Morimoto
Hi Jiada Thanks for your feedback > 1ch:  (tdm_slots < 4) Basic mode, (tdm_slots >= 4) TDM Split mode > 2ch: (2 <= tdm_slots < 8) Basic mode, (tdm_slots >= 8) TDM Ex-Split mode > 4ch: (4 <= tdm_slots < 8) Basic mode, (tdm_slots >= 8) TDM Ex-Split mode > 6ch: (6 <= tdm_slots < 8) Basic mode,

Re: [alsa-devel] [PATCH linux-next v2 9/9] ASoC: rsnd: add busif property to dai stream

2018-10-09 Thread Jiada Wang
Hi Morimoto-san Thanks for your comment On 2018/10/09 9:44, Kuninori Morimoto wrote: Hi Jiada SSI can work in following modes 1. Basic Mode: (channel 1, 2, 4, 6, 8, 16) 2. TDM Extended Mode: (channel 6, 8) 3. TDM Split Mode: (channel 1, 2) 4. TDM Ex-Split mode: (Channel 2, 4, 6, 8, 10)

Re: [alsa-devel] [PATCH linux-next v2 9/9] ASoC: rsnd: add busif property to dai stream

2018-10-09 Thread Jiada Wang
Hi Morimoto-san Thanks for your comment On 2018/10/09 9:44, Kuninori Morimoto wrote: Hi Jiada SSI can work in following modes 1. Basic Mode: (channel 1, 2, 4, 6, 8, 16) 2. TDM Extended Mode: (channel 6, 8) 3. TDM Split Mode: (channel 1, 2) 4. TDM Ex-Split mode: (Channel 2, 4, 6, 8, 10)

Re: [alsa-devel] [PATCH linux-next v2 9/9] ASoC: rsnd: add busif property to dai stream

2018-10-08 Thread Kuninori Morimoto
Hi Jiada > SSI can work in following modes > 1. Basic Mode: (channel 1, 2, 4, 6, 8, 16) > 2. TDM Extended Mode: (channel 6, 8) > 3. TDM Split Mode: (channel 1, 2) > 4. TDM Ex-Split mode: (Channel 2, 4, 6, 8, 10) (snip) > > So, my opinions for BUSIFn support are > > - SSI mode should be

Re: [alsa-devel] [PATCH linux-next v2 9/9] ASoC: rsnd: add busif property to dai stream

2018-10-08 Thread Kuninori Morimoto
Hi Jiada > SSI can work in following modes > 1. Basic Mode: (channel 1, 2, 4, 6, 8, 16) > 2. TDM Extended Mode: (channel 6, 8) > 3. TDM Split Mode: (channel 1, 2) > 4. TDM Ex-Split mode: (Channel 2, 4, 6, 8, 10) (snip) > > So, my opinions for BUSIFn support are > > - SSI mode should be

Re: [alsa-devel] [PATCH linux-next v2 9/9] ASoC: rsnd: add busif property to dai stream

2018-10-04 Thread Jiada Wang
Hi Morimoto-san Thanks for your comments On 2018/10/04 12:43, Kuninori Morimoto wrote: Hi Jiada Thank you for your feedback in GEN3 SSI may use different BUSIF for data transfer, this patch adds busif property to each dai stream, to indicate the BUSIF used by playback/capture stream.

Re: [alsa-devel] [PATCH linux-next v2 9/9] ASoC: rsnd: add busif property to dai stream

2018-10-04 Thread Jiada Wang
Hi Morimoto-san Thanks for your comments On 2018/10/04 12:43, Kuninori Morimoto wrote: Hi Jiada Thank you for your feedback in GEN3 SSI may use different BUSIF for data transfer, this patch adds busif property to each dai stream, to indicate the BUSIF used by playback/capture stream.

Re: [alsa-devel] [PATCH linux-next v2 9/9] ASoC: rsnd: add busif property to dai stream

2018-10-03 Thread Kuninori Morimoto
Hi Jiada Thank you for your feedback > >> in GEN3 SSI may use different BUSIF for data transfer, > >> this patch adds busif property to each dai stream, > >> to indicate the BUSIF used by playback/capture stream. > >> > >> Also adds rsnd_ssi_select_busif() to automatically select > >> BUSIF

Re: [alsa-devel] [PATCH linux-next v2 9/9] ASoC: rsnd: add busif property to dai stream

2018-10-03 Thread Kuninori Morimoto
Hi Jiada Thank you for your feedback > >> in GEN3 SSI may use different BUSIF for data transfer, > >> this patch adds busif property to each dai stream, > >> to indicate the BUSIF used by playback/capture stream. > >> > >> Also adds rsnd_ssi_select_busif() to automatically select > >> BUSIF

Re: [alsa-devel] [PATCH linux-next v2 9/9] ASoC: rsnd: add busif property to dai stream

2018-10-03 Thread Jiada Wang
Hi Morimoto-san On 2018/10/04 10:41, Kuninori Morimoto wrote: Hi Jiada Thank you for your patch in GEN3 SSI may use different BUSIF for data transfer, this patch adds busif property to each dai stream, to indicate the BUSIF used by playback/capture stream. Also adds rsnd_ssi_select_busif()

Re: [alsa-devel] [PATCH linux-next v2 9/9] ASoC: rsnd: add busif property to dai stream

2018-10-03 Thread Jiada Wang
Hi Morimoto-san On 2018/10/04 10:41, Kuninori Morimoto wrote: Hi Jiada Thank you for your patch in GEN3 SSI may use different BUSIF for data transfer, this patch adds busif property to each dai stream, to indicate the BUSIF used by playback/capture stream. Also adds rsnd_ssi_select_busif()

Re: [alsa-devel] [PATCH linux-next v2 9/9] ASoC: rsnd: add busif property to dai stream

2018-10-03 Thread Kuninori Morimoto
Hi Jiada Thank you for your patch > in GEN3 SSI may use different BUSIF for data transfer, > this patch adds busif property to each dai stream, > to indicate the BUSIF used by playback/capture stream. > > Also adds rsnd_ssi_select_busif() to automatically select > BUSIF (currently only BUSIF0

Re: [alsa-devel] [PATCH linux-next v2 9/9] ASoC: rsnd: add busif property to dai stream

2018-10-03 Thread Kuninori Morimoto
Hi Jiada Thank you for your patch > in GEN3 SSI may use different BUSIF for data transfer, > this patch adds busif property to each dai stream, > to indicate the BUSIF used by playback/capture stream. > > Also adds rsnd_ssi_select_busif() to automatically select > BUSIF (currently only BUSIF0